clk: zynqmp: Add support for clock with CLK_DIVIDER_POWER_OF_TWO flag



Existing clock divider functions is not checking for
base of divider. So, if any clock divider is power of 2
then clock rate calculation will be wrong.

Add support to calculate divider value for the clocks
with CLK_DIVIDER_POWER_OF_TWO flag.

static inline int zynqmp_divider_get_val(unsigned long parent_rate,
					 unsigned long rate)
					 unsigned long rate, u16 flags)
{
	int up, down;
	unsigned long up_rate, down_rate;

	if (flags & CLK_DIVIDER_POWER_OF_TWO) {
		up = DIV_ROUND_UP_ULL((u64)parent_rate, rate);
		down = DIV_ROUND_DOWN_ULL((u64)parent_rate, rate);

		up = __roundup_pow_of_two(up);
		down = __rounddown_pow_of_two(down);

		up_rate = DIV_ROUND_UP_ULL((u64)parent_rate, up);
		down_rate = DIV_ROUND_UP_ULL((u64)parent_rate, down);

		return (rate - up_rate) <= (down_rate - rate) ? up : down;

	} else {
		return DIV_ROUND_CLOSEST(parent_rate, rate);
	}
}
